Output d656ec50e4034dd0a201112a048e42635cee69fb88904b421dcb1198173ba791:1

value
7507251
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 d3e4d41378221576b17d01557a62a460771808bf OP_EQUALVERIFY OP_CHECKSIG
address
LeYLxy2LRF2dZ1tHoPjoURiJmMXU6M8Rda
transaction
d656ec50e4034dd0a201112a048e42635cee69fb88904b421dcb1198173ba791
spent
true